import argparse import sys from pathlib import Path from selenium import webdriver from selenium.webdriver.chrome.service import Service def parse_args(): parser = argparse.ArgumentParser( prog="test_driver", description="测试指定 ChromeDriver 是否可用,并检查页面访问是否正常。", ) parser.add_argument( "--driver", type=str, required=True, help="ChromeDriver 可执行文件路径。", ) parser.add_argument( "--url", type=str, default="https://www.baidu.com", help="用于测试的目标 URL,默认 https://www.baidu.com。", ) return parser.parse_args() def main(): args = parse_args() driver_path = Path(args.driver) if not driver_path.exists(): print(f"不通过:ChromeDriver 路径不存在:{driver_path}") sys.exit(1) chrome_options = webdriver.ChromeOptions() chrome_options.add_argument("--headless") chrome_options.add_argument("--disable-gpu") chrome_options.add_argument("--no-sandbox") try: client = webdriver.Chrome( options=chrome_options, service=Service(str(driver_path)) ) except Exception as e: print(f"不通过:初始化 WebDriver 失败:{e}") sys.exit(1) try: client.get(args.url) print("通过:成功访问页面,视为返回 200。") sys.exit(0) except Exception as e: print(f"不通过:页面请求失败:{e}") sys.exit(1) finally: try: client.quit() except Exception: pass if __name__ == "__main__": main()
